摘要:搜索引擎搭建是指从零开始构建一个能够抓取、索引和检索互联网信息的系统,其核心包括爬虫程序、索引数据库、排序算法和用户界面等模块。与SEO优化密切相关,因为搜索引擎的底层逻辑直接影响网站内容的收录和排名表现...
搜索引擎搭建是指从零开始构建一个能够抓取、索引和检索互联网信息的系统,其核心包括爬虫程序、索引数据库、排序算法和用户界面等模块。与SEO优化密切相关,因为搜索引擎的底层逻辑直接影响网站内容的收录和排名表现。
从技术层面看,完整的搜索引擎搭建需要实现以下关键功能:
1. 网络爬虫开发:模拟用户行为抓取网页,需处理robots协议、动态渲染页面等技术难点
2. 倒排索引构建:将网页内容分词后建立关键词与URL的映射关系数据库
3. 排名算法设计:综合考量页面权重、内容质量、用户行为等200+排名因素
4. 查询处理系统:支持布尔检索、语义分析、个性化推荐等高级搜索功能
对于SEO优化而言,了解搜索引擎工作原理具有战略意义:
爬虫友好性设计:网站结构需符合搜索引擎抓取偏好,如合理的链接深度、规范的URL结构
内容优化基准:根据索引机制调整关键词密度、语义关联等要素
排名因素逆向:通过算法特征反推高权重优化方向
性能监控体系:基于搜索日志分析收录率、展现量等核心指标
值得注意的是,现代搜索引擎搭建还涉及机器学习技术的深度应用,包括:
• 神经网络排序(RankBrain)
• 实体识别与知识图谱构建
• 多模态内容理解(图像/视频搜索)
• 用户意图预测模型
从商业角度看,自建搜索引擎可规避第三方平台规则变动风险,但需要持续投入算法迭代和硬件资源。对于中小企业,更务实的做法是深入研究主流搜索引擎(如百度、Google)的SEO优化规则,通过结构化数据提交、权威外链建设等白帽手段提升自然搜索流量。
搜索引擎搭建与SEO优化的终极目标都是实现信息的高效匹配,前者侧重技术实现层面,后者聚焦于内容适配策略,两者结合才能构建可持续的搜索生态体系。